Transaction 89dcd7df048ed45bf3fe176f6cde84bcfec9bff8d4aa47fa4db2eb38054bf6f8
1 Input
1 Output
-
89dcd7df048ed45bf3fe176f6cde84bcfec9bff8d4aa47fa4db2eb38054bf6f8:0
- value
- 61021273
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ddd4dc14b69441d5430350e116aab4b9eebd794e
- address
- bc1qmh2dc99kj3qa2scr2rs3d245h8ht672w3frhnp